## Onboarding: FareSplit Experiment

Welcome! FareSplit is our ticket-pricing A/B experiment for the Northgate ferry routes. Variant assignment happens at checkout; results write to a dedicated experiment database so we never touch production pricing tables. When reviewing PRs, check that all writes go through the `fs_events` helper. The experiment database uses the connection string below.

replica DSN, bagaf-bagep: mssql://praion_svc:7RJjXrE@db-3c46.halixcorp.internal:5432/zorix

# Build Provenance: Quota Service

All Harkline quota-service builds are reproducible and signed at merge. Per-tenant rate quota defaults are baked into the artifact, not loaded at runtime; changing them requires a new build. Contractors: never patch quotas on live nodes. To verify an artifact's origin, check the provenance manifest and match the token below.

build token for bageg-yahof: htk3_673

Nightly backfills on Graniteflow are driven by the chronrunner scheduler, which wakes at 02:10 local Pellworth time and replays any partitions marked stale in the ledger table. If a run stalls past 90 minutes, kill it and requeue rather than waiting; downstream jobs tolerate a late backfill but not a half-written one. The scheduler authenticates to the warehouse via a token read from its environment file, so it must be set before the first run.

vault entry, hahaf-tahop: VAULT_KEY3=84f

## Deployment

The Coldloft archiver sweeps stale buckets nightly and moves anything untouched for 90 days into glacier-tier storage on Driftbay. Reviewers: the sweep is idempotent, so re-runs are safe, but double-check the dry-run flag is off only in prod. Deploys go through the usual Fennel pipeline. The archiver starts with the following configuration values.

config for kahag-tafop:
WENWYN_PIN=7412
WENWYN_TENANT=fenion
WENWYN_METRICS_HOST=metrics.wenwyn.zemvarnet.local
WENWYN_SEAL=seal_cafee3b9
WENWYN_STANDBY_TEAM=praox